Pros
DAT is a small software development company that services the trucking industry. Think Match.com but for truckers and shippers. While DAT has been around for 40 years, it's got a small company feel and they really treat their employees like people and not a number. I've worked for large companies and working at DAT has been refreshing. The working environment is open with very few offices. Every workstation utilizes dual monitors and adjustable height desks to enhance productivity. The executive staff is approachable and if you like working for a company where your voice can be heard, DAT is the place. What makes DAT special are the frequent social events that are hosted nearly every week. Company paid lunches delivered by rotating food trucks, social events of every type including homemade breakfasts, full hot lunches, ice cream socials and after-hours beer and wine events. These social events foster a collaborative environment through interaction with people you don't normally work with, creating a vibrant team spirit across the organization.
Cons
Not many companies can boast double-digit growth in revenue, over the last two years, but that is exactly what DAT has been experiencing. So DAT is adding significant staff to their development, product and QA teams. As a result, DAT is experiencing growing pains that you would expect to see at any company where substantial growth is taking place. This includes a fair amount of uncertainty at how legacy products will change, how new initiatives will evolve and how teams will be allocated. While DAT offers a very comprehensive benefits package, medical co-pays and deductibles are higher than what you would expect to see at comparable companies in the Portland metro area.
